Transaction aa71d8039c1a6fffbcc1524c5545c93653964343cf7a72a09d482c57ab9f8e49
2 Input
2 Outputs
- aa71d8039c1a6fffbcc1524c5545c93653964343cf7a72a09d482c57ab9f8e49:0
- aa71d8039c1a6fffbcc1524c5545c93653964343cf7a72a09d482c57ab9f8e49:1
value 2812378
address 1Dm6xtT6cjFfw5dAL5kUvXMuZU5wFwdrA6
value 16759928
address 19RbbrwztTAhvZ3qJqEzrmRY9ixBygtcVw